Over the past 30 years, there have been 27 property sales recorded in the HA2 7JE postcode area. The highest sale price reached £800,000, while the most recent sale was for a semi-detached house sold in February 2025 for £800,000.
The estimated average property value in HA2 7JE currently stands at £815,186, which is approximately 49.3% higher than the city average, indicating a potentially more desirable or in-demand location.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£6,318.
Property prices in HA2 7JE have risen by 2.6% over the past year , with a total increase of 18.3%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 38.3%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is semi-detached, making up around 89% of transactions , followed by terraced.
Housing in HA2 7JE is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 100% of homes being lived in by the owners.
